Understanding the Secret Place in Psalm 91

Psalm 91 is perhaps the most cited text regarding divine protection. It speaks of dwelling in the "secret place of the Most High" and abiding under the "shadow of the Almighty." This imagery suggests a level of intimacy and proximity that provides an impenetrable shield. When incorporating these themes into a morning prayer, it emphasizes that protection is a byproduct of spiritual closeness.

The passage describes God as a "refuge" (makhseh) and a "fortress" (metsudah). In ancient Hebrew, these terms referred to physical places of safety during war or storms. Applying these to a modern morning prayer means viewing the spiritual realm as a tangible source of safety amidst the "storms" of modern life.

The Watchman Imagery in Psalm 121

Another cornerstone for protection is Psalm 121, which asks, "From whence comes my help?" The answer provided is that help comes from the Maker of heaven and earth, who "will not allow your foot to be moved" and "will not slumber."

The specific promise in verse 8—"The Lord shall preserve your going out and your coming in"—is particularly relevant for morning prayers. it covers the commute to work, the children's journey to school, and the eventual return home in the evening. It offers a 360-degree view of safety that lasts the entire duration of the sun's cycle.

Putting on the Full Armor of God

Ephesians 6 introduces a more active form of protection known as the "Armor of God." This includes the breastplate of righteousness, the shield of faith, and the helmet of salvation. In a morning prayer context, visualizing oneself putting on each piece of armor serves as a mental and spiritual preparation for the "fiery darts" of daily life, such as sudden bad news or interpersonal friction.

A General Prayer for Daily Security

"As the sun rises, I stand in the light of this new day with a heart full of gratitude. I thank You for the breath in my lungs and the safety of the night past. Today, I ask for Your divine shield to surround me. Protect my body from harm, my mind from anxiety, and my heart from bitterness. Let Your peace go before me, smoothing the paths I walk and the decisions I make. I trust that I am held in Your hands from this moment until the sun sets. Amen."

For the Protection of Family and Household

"Heavenly Father, I lift up my home and everyone within it this morning. I pray for a hedge of protection around my spouse, my children, and my relatives. As they leave this house, let Your angels accompany them. Protect them from the influences of the world that would seek to dampen their spirits or lead them astray. Keep our home a sanctuary of peace, free from conflict and filled with Your love. Watch over our coming and going, ensuring that we all return to this place of rest safely. Amen."

For Safety During Travel and Commute

"In the busy streets and crowded paths of this morning, I seek Your protection. As I step into my vehicle and navigate the roads, grant me alertness and clear judgment. I ask for protection over the mechanical workings of my car and the actions of every other driver on the road. Shield me from accidents, delays, and frustrations. May my journey be swift and safe, and may I reach my destination with a calm spirit, ready to serve the purposes of the day. Amen."

For Emotional and Mental Shielding

"Today, I recognize that the battle is often within my own mind. I pray for protection against negative thoughts, self-doubt, and the weight of stress. Shield my emotions from the harsh words of others and the pressures of my responsibilities. Grant me a 'sound mind' that remains steady even when the world around me feels chaotic. Let Your joy be my strength, acting as a barrier against the gloom of the world. I choose to focus on what is true, honorable, and pure. Amen."

For Protection in the Workplace

"As I enter my place of work, I ask for Your presence to dwell there with me. Protect me from workplace politics, unfair criticism, and the stress of deadlines. I pray for favor with my colleagues and supervisors, that our interactions would be marked by integrity and kindness. Shield my professional reputation and the work of my hands. When challenges arise, give me the wisdom to respond rather than react, keeping me safe from the traps of anger or unprofessionalism. Amen."

For Spiritual Warfare and Overcoming Fear

"I stand today against every force that seeks to hinder my progress or steal my peace. I put on the full armor of God, knowing that the shield of faith quenches every fiery dart. I command fear to leave my presence, for I have been given a spirit of power and love. Every plan designed to sabotage my destiny is nullified by Your grace. I am hidden in the secret place of the Most High, and no evil shall befall me. I walk in victory and confidence today. Amen."

Common Themes Found in Protection Prayers

Understanding the metaphors used in these prayers can help you write your own or choose the one that resonates most.

  • The "Hedge": This refers to a spiritual fence or barrier that keeps out intruders. It implies a protected area where the enemy cannot enter.
  • The "Shadow": This suggests being so close to a higher power that you are literally standing in their shadow, where the heat of the world's troubles cannot reach you.
  • The "Strong Tower": This provides the imagery of an elevated, fortified position where you can see trouble from afar but are out of its reach.
  • "Going Out and Coming In": This traditional phrase covers the entirety of a person's daily activity, from the moment they leave their bed until they return to it.

FAQ: Common Questions About Morning Protection Prayers

Does a morning prayer for protection guarantee that nothing bad will happen?

Prayer is not a magic charm that removes all challenges from life. Rather, it is a way to build spiritual and emotional resilience. It provides a "peace that surpasses understanding," allowing you to navigate difficulties with grace and to see the protection that is present even in the midst of trials. It often prevents many unseen dangers and gives you the strength to handle the ones that do occur.

What is the best time to say a protection prayer?

Ideally, as soon as you wake up. Before you check your phone or look at your email, taking those first few minutes to ground yourself in prayer prevents the world's chaos from dictating your mood. However, if you miss that window, a prayer said during your commute or while getting dressed is just as valid.

Do I have to use specific religious words?

No. Sincerity is more important than vocabulary. You can use simple, everyday language. The goal is the connection and the intention of seeking safety and peace. Whether you use "Heavenly Father," "Divine Presence," or "Creator," the focus remains on the request for a shielded day.

Can I pray for protection for someone who doesn't believe?

Absolutely. Many people find comfort in acting as a "spiritual watchman" for their friends, family, and even their communities. Praying for the safety of others is an act of love and service that requires no permission from the recipient.

How do I stay focused during my morning prayer?

If your mind wanders, try writing your prayer down in a journal. The act of writing keeps your thoughts on the page. Alternatively, use a "prayer of the week" where you repeat the same script every morning until it becomes a part of your internal landscape.
